Order Filler
Job Summary of Order Filler:
This position focuses on maintaining product availability for customers by unloading trucks, sorting inventory, and stocking shelves. You work behind the scenes and on the salesfloor to keep merchandise organized, aisles clear, and store conditions clean and inviting. The role is active and physically demanding, often involving heavy lifting, fast-paced tasks, and teamwork across departments.

Salary:
Depending on one’s experience, the pay per hour can vary between $14.00 and $26.00, with added incentives for good performance and potential shift bonuses of up to $3.00 per hour.

FAQ:
Q: What does Stocking and Unloading do at Walmart?
A: They unload trucks, move inventory to the sales floor, and restock shelves while maintaining store organization.
Q: Is Walmart stocker a hard job?
A: Yes, it can be physically demanding with early hours and a fast-paced environment that requires stamina.
Q: How hard is Walmart stocking and unloading?
A: The tasks aren’t difficult, but the pace and physical nature of the job can be challenging if you're not fit.
Q: How long is a Walmart stocker shift?
A: Shifts vary by store, typically ranging from early morning (4–3) to overnight (10–7 or rotating 4-on, 3-off).
Q: Do overnight stockers unload trucks?
A: Yes, overnight stockers often unload trucks first, then move inventory to the sales floor.
Q: How long does it take to get hired at Walmart?
A: The process usually takes 1–2 weeks, depending on the role and how quickly background checks clear.
